#64cef5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#64cef5 is composed of 39.2% red, 80.8%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.2% cyan, 15.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 196.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 67.6%. #64cef5 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ffff with #009deb.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#64cef5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080b is the darkest color, while #f7f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#64cef5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aaeaf is the less saturated color, while #5ed1fb is the most saturated one.
